Ardoc - that's a concern for some guys.  If you're a younger guy, let's say 43 years old and plan to live another 40 years. We'll that's another 4,000 holes poked in your muscles over the next 40 years. You can mitigate it by going with a 31 GA 5/16" or a 29 GA 1/2" needle, but you gotta think maybe in what year 15 of 40 you'll start feeling some scar tissue buildup. You don't hear many guys complaining about scar tissue. Most guys seem like they've been on TRT for only a few years. The few who we know have been on forever don't seem to voice any concerns.  There's risk in everything, and many consider scar tissue a small risk for the benefits of properly administered TRT.
